4 Months Out: The "Actually Order" Phase
This is the sweet spot. If you want to avoid the "out of stock" notification or the stress of pre-order wait times, get your order in now.
The Rewritten Reality:
- In-Stock Styles: We ship these in 2-5 working days. If they’re on the rail, they can be at your door by the end of the week or even next day.
- Pre-Orders: Some of our most popular styles (looking at you, Sage One-Shoulder) sell out fast. Ordering 4 months out ensures you’re at the front of the queue when the next shipment arrives.

Real Talk: All your bridesmaid dresses should be ordered at the same time. Why? Because fabric dye lots can vary slightly. Buying them in one go ensures the "forest green" on one girl matches the "forest green" on the other perfectly.
2–3 Months Out: The Fit Check
The dresses have arrived. They look incredible. Now, let’s talk about the fit.
Our dresses are designed with adjustable features and silhouettes that accommodate real life, but almost every bridesmaid dress needs a little tweak to be perfect. Whether it’s a hem adjustment for the girl who insists on wearing flats or a slight cinching of the bust, alterations are part of the process.
The Alteration Window:
- Find a Tailor: If you’re in London, we recommend our neighbors One Off London. They know our patterns inside out.
- The Shoes: Don’t even think about a fitting without the actual shoes your bridesmaids will be wearing. A two-inch difference in heel height is the difference between a "smooth drape" and a tripping hazard.
1 Month Out: The Final Countdown
By now, the dresses should be hanging in the back of your bridesmaids' wardrobes.
What’s left?
- Steam, don't iron: Our silky satin is beautiful, but it can pick up a few creases in transit. Use a hand steamer (we love Propress) to get those lines out. If you must iron, use a low heat and a clean towel in between the iron and the dress.
